What Is Choking? Comprehending the Emergency

Choking occurs when an international https://claytonmtrr994.wpsuo.com/the-power-of-aed-and-mouth-to-mouth-resuscitation-a-combined-technique-to-conserving-lives-in-australia object obstructs the throat or windpipe, stopping air from getting to the lungs. This blockage can be triggered by food products like meat or little items such as coins or playthings. In many cases, people might originally cough or trick as their body tries to get rid of the item blocking their respiratory tract. Nonetheless, if these actions fall short and breathing quits altogether, prompt intervention is necessary.

Types of Choking

Partial Choking: The individual can still breathe but might reveal signs of distress. Complete Choking: The respiratory tract is totally obstructed, and the person can not breathe at all.

Signs of Choking

Identifying choking calls for keen monitoring. Typical signs consist of:

    Inability to talk or cry Difficulty breathing or noisy breathing Clutching at the throat (global indicator for choking) Skin transforming blue (cyanosis), particularly around lips and fingertips

Choking First Aid: Quick Steps That Can Conserve a Life

When somebody is choking, every second matters. Right here fast steps you must comply with:

Step 1: Analyze the Situation

First and foremost, establish whether the individual can cough or breathe. If they can cough vigorously, urge them to continue coughing as it might aid displace the obstruction.

Step 2: Require Help

If you presume total choking (the individual can not breathe), call emergency situation services immediately while preparing to provide first aid.

Step 3: Do Back Blows

For adults and children over one year old:

Stand behind them with one arm throughout their chest for support. Use your various other hand to provide 5 strong blows between their shoulder blades with the heel of your hand.

Step 4: Carry out Abdominal Drives (Heimlich Maneuver)

If back strikes do not function:

Stand behind them. Make a fist with one hand and place it simply over their navel. Grasp your clenched fist with your various other hand and do quick inward and upward drives up until the object appears or they shed consciousness.

Step 5: For Infants Under One Year Old

Hold the infant face down on your lower arm with their head less than their chest. Deliver 5 back impacts between their shoulder blades using your palm. If unsuccessful, turn them over and offer 5 upper body drives making use of two fingers in the facility of their chest.
